About this property

Come Stay On The Farm In Our Lovingly Restored 1909 Arts And Crafts Farmhouse

At the heart of the Okanagan Valley's fruit and wine country, Mission Creek Country Inn is set on a farm on Mission Creek between the historic log buildings of Pandosy Mission, Kelowna's first European settlement, and a regional park. The farm's 37 acres of pastures and woods are more like the Kelowna of 1909 when cattle and sheep were more common than today’s orchards and vineyards.

Our place isn’t luxurious in the usual sense; in over one hundred years of continual use the house has acquired some creaks and wrinkles. The farm, with its trees, pastures, flowers and gardens is a special place which we feel happy to share with those who appreciate such things. That’s our luxury.

We’ve done our best to create a quiet rustic refuge for you to use as your headquarters to explore the Okanagan and experience a restful pace of life. You can visit the nearby wineries, golf courses, Okanagan lake, or the historic Kettle Valley railway’s Myra Canyon, or ride a bike on the nearby creek-side "greenway", then come home and visit out on the shady front porch—just like grandma used to do.

Owners Mark and Amber live in the basement (separated by a lockable door) and will do everything we can to make sure your stay is comfortable and relaxing.
